Bank of America Pays $6.19 Million in Annual Dividends to Buffett's Berkshire
2026-08-24 00:27:30
According to CoinMeta, the board of directors of Bank of America (Bank of America) approved in July an increase in the quarterly dividend from $0.28 per share to $0.32 per share, a 14% increase. This new dividend rate will be paid to shareholders as of September 4 on September 25, pushing the annual dividend to $1.28 per share. Warren Buffett's Berkshire Hathaway currently holds 483,394,015 shares of Bank of America, and based on the new dividend rate, it is estimated that Berkshire Hathaway will earn approximately $619 million annually from Bank of America's dividends. Bank of America has paid dividends every year since 1991, and the increase in July continues this stable dividend growth.
